Renee Read, a special education teacher at Saddle Rock Elementary School, has been honored as a recipient of the 2025 NASTAR Award. This award, which recognizes individuals for innovation, leadership, and support of technology initiatives in their school district, was presented at the seventh annual Nassau Association of School Technologists (NASTECH) NASTAR Celebration on June 12.

Ms. Read was nominated for the award by Dr. Justin Lander, District Technology Director, through the Nassau BOCES NASTECH Program for her exceptional work leveraging instructional technology to provide personalized accommodations, scaffold lessons and tailor instruction to meet each student’s unique learning needs.
